Space-saving
A bunk bed can save you a lot of space in a small room. They can also provide the illusion of privacy in shared areas, and give children their own space.
They also make use of vertical space, which can help to create an illusion of larger space and provide more floor space. There are space-saving bunk beds and loft beds in a variety of styles, from simple designs with a single bed that is perpendicularly placed to more sophisticated pieces that integrate a desk or storage.
You can buy bunk beds space saving bunks made of a variety materials including solid wood. Some are made of manufactured wood that is made of particleboard or veneers however the majority of them are designed to endure years of wear and wear and tear.
Additionally, you will find many bunk beds with a lot of extra features for children to take advantage of. There are drawers and nooks on the bottom bunk which can be used to store small things such as books, toys, or school items.
For teens, there are the ideal bunk beds that have an office or shelving built into the top of the bed. These are great for a study or office space at home and provide plenty of room for other furniture and other accessories.
If you're on a budget there are great space-saving bunks for under PS500. They're usually less expensive than other types of bunk beds, but they can still be an excellent investment for the long run.
A bunk bed can be a great option for temporary accommodation. For example, you can find bunk beds in student residences, sports activity centres, MoD accommodations, emergency first responder units, and hostels.
Another benefit of bunk beds is that they're a great option for sleepovers because you can squeeze three or two beds into one. This can make your room less cluttered and allow you to sleep better.

Safety
If you're buying bunk beds for your children, it's vital to make sure they're secure. They must be in compliance with safety regulations, and you should teach them how to be used safely.
In the UK All bunk beds must comply with strict standards to prevent children from getting trapped in the bed structure. These include British Standard EN747-1:2012+A1:2015, which requires that bunk beds are solid and have no sharp edges. The standards also state that all guard rails should be high enough to ensure that a child won't fall out of the bed.
Installing a bunk bed staircase is also recommended. Make sure that it's sturdy, strong and safe. A flimsy bed ladder can cause serious injuries and could be dangerous. It is crucial that your child is able to safely climb up to the highest bunk without falling.
It's important to teach your child about the safety of bunk beds. Teach them how to use the stairs safely so they don't hurt themself or the person on the bed below. It is also important to ensure that your child understands the bunk bed shouldn't be used as a playground space, and that they shouldn't jump off of it.
Bunk beds should also include guard rails that are fixed to the bottom of the beds. To stop your child from rolling over, they must be at least 16cm tall from the bed's base to the top mattress.
These rules are based on the notion that gaps in childrens bunk bed beds could allow a child to get caught between the rails and the mattress, causing entrapment injuries. These can be extremely painful and dangerous.
Like every furniture piece in the home, bunk beds must be regularly inspected for any indications of wear or damage. Contact the manufacturer if you detect any issues.
If you are assembling the bunk bed yourself, ensure that you examine each piece prior to making it. You can avoid potential hazards like screws not being present or other hardware.
